Gameplay and Features
French roulette is played on a wheel with 37 numbered pockets (0-36) and a single zero, offering better odds compared to American roulette with its double zero. The game follows the standard rules of roulette, where players place their bets on the table layout and the ball is spun on the wheel. The goal is to predict where the ball will land to win.
One of the unique features of French roulette is the La Partage rule, which gives players the opportunity to receive half of their even-money bets back if the ball lands on zero. This rule helps to lower the house edge and increase the chances of winning for players.
House Edge
The house edge in French roulette is relatively low compared to other variations, thanks to the single zero and the La Partage rule. The house edge for the player in French roulette is 1.35%, making it a favorable option for those looking to maximize their chances of winning.
Payouts
The payouts in French roulette follow the standard roulette payout structure, with different bets offering different odds. Here are some of the common payouts in French roulette:
- Straight Up: 35:1
- Split: 17:1
- Street: 11:1
- Corner: 8:1
- Dozen: 2:1
- Even/Odd: 1:1
